summ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orBoris Mittelberg <bmbm@google.com>2021-09-10 14:08:06 -0700
committerCommit Bot <commit-bot@chromium.org>2021-09-11 01:15:57 +0000
commitcef1637b956edbaedd629f28e619fb89a0c44ed9 (patch)
tree589b3df2daed2a0d9dc9aeee24839be24689b59a
parentff065256998c7bc31317e30a6d5d290e15a51bf0 (diff)
downloadchrome-ec-cef1637b956edbaedd629f28e619fb89a0c44ed9.tar.gz
brya: adjust default ALS calibration
Using non-zero coefficiants for initial ALS array removes the need of manual ALS calibration (ectool motionsense calibrate 3) BRANCH=none BUG=b:195332927 TEST=on brya id 2 the backlight changes depending on ambient light Signed-off-by: Boris Mittelberg <bmbm@google.com> Change-Id: I71932c605db0f8f1c42bc62796b5f25c5eb3cacf Reviewed-on: https://chromium-review.googlesource.com/c/chromiumos/platform/ec/+/3155296 Reviewed-by: Ruben Rodriguez Buchillon <coconutruben@chromium.org> Commit-Queue: Ruben Rodriguez Buchillon <coconutruben@chromium.org>
-rw-r--r--board/brya/sensors.c6
1 files changed, 3 insertions, 3 deletions
diff --git a/board/brya/sensors.c b/board/brya/sensors.c
index 6eebc070d2..efe65f4f53 100644
--- a/board/brya/sensors.c
+++ b/board/brya/sensors.c
@@ -88,7 +88,7 @@ static struct tcs3400_rgb_drv_data_t g_tcs3400_rgb_data = {
.coeff[TCS_RED_COEFF_IDX] = FLOAT_TO_FP(0),
.coeff[TCS_GREEN_COEFF_IDX] = FLOAT_TO_FP(0),
.coeff[TCS_BLUE_COEFF_IDX] = FLOAT_TO_FP(0),
- .coeff[TCS_CLEAR_COEFF_IDX] = FLOAT_TO_FP(0),
+ .coeff[TCS_CLEAR_COEFF_IDX] = FLOAT_TO_FP(1.0),
.scale = {
.k_channel_scale = ALS_CHANNEL_SCALE(1.0), /* kr */
.cover_scale = ALS_CHANNEL_SCALE(1.0)
@@ -99,7 +99,7 @@ static struct tcs3400_rgb_drv_data_t g_tcs3400_rgb_data = {
.coeff[TCS_RED_COEFF_IDX] = FLOAT_TO_FP(0),
.coeff[TCS_GREEN_COEFF_IDX] = FLOAT_TO_FP(0),
.coeff[TCS_BLUE_COEFF_IDX] = FLOAT_TO_FP(0),
- .coeff[TCS_CLEAR_COEFF_IDX] = FLOAT_TO_FP(0),
+ .coeff[TCS_CLEAR_COEFF_IDX] = FLOAT_TO_FP(1.0),
.scale = {
.k_channel_scale = ALS_CHANNEL_SCALE(1.0), /* kg */
.cover_scale = ALS_CHANNEL_SCALE(1.0)
@@ -110,7 +110,7 @@ static struct tcs3400_rgb_drv_data_t g_tcs3400_rgb_data = {
.coeff[TCS_RED_COEFF_IDX] = FLOAT_TO_FP(0),
.coeff[TCS_GREEN_COEFF_IDX] = FLOAT_TO_FP(0),
.coeff[TCS_BLUE_COEFF_IDX] = FLOAT_TO_FP(0),
- .coeff[TCS_CLEAR_COEFF_IDX] = FLOAT_TO_FP(0),
+ .coeff[TCS_CLEAR_COEFF_IDX] = FLOAT_TO_FP(1.0),
.scale = {
.k_channel_scale = ALS_CHANNEL_SCALE(1.0), /* kb */
.cover_scale = ALS_CHANNEL_SCALE(1.0)